Dr. Babar has been serving the Culpeper and surrounding communities practicing medicine for the last several years following the completion of his residency at the Wyckoff Heights Medical Center, Brooklyn, New York (Weill Medical College of Cornell University) in 2013. Originally from Pakistan, he earned his Medical degree from Allama Iqbal Medical College in Lahore. After graduation and internship, Dr. Babar decided to serve as a Government Medical Officer in the rural areas of Pakistan bringing much needed medical care to underprivileged areas. During his residency, Dr. Babar was awarded the best intern award and went on to become the Chief Resident of his Training Program - a testament to his academic and leadership prowess. Dr. Babar was instrumental in the publication of at least two clinical text books while serving as a research assistant during his internship. Dr. Babar also volunteered for the World Health Organization on a project to eradicate Polio while in Pakistan. Fluent in English, Urdu, Hindi, & Punjabi. Dr. Zareen Babar, a distinguished and well respected Family Practitioner from Culpeper County is proud to be joining her husband in their new venture to provide impeccable medical care to Fauquier County. Dr. Babar has been serving the Culpeper and surrounding communities practicing medicine for the last several years following the completion of her residency at the New York Medical College in 2009. Originally from Pakistan, she earned her Medical degree from Allama Iqbal Medical College in Lahore before immigrating to the United States to pursue her post graduate training. During her Residency, Dr. Babar received the prestigious Award for Excellence in Research and the Best Teacher Award. Dr. Babar worked in New York State for several years before relocating to Central Virginia. Mother of two, she enjoys interior decorating, cooking and traveling when time permits.
